A&P Promotes Flu-Fighting Foods

MONTVALE, N.J. — With an earlier and busier flu season now in full swing, retailers are promoting not only vaccinations, but also food and beverages that can help build the immune system.

A&P-banner stores conducted an email blast to loyalty card holders this week promoting a medicine guide and sales of four items that can help fight the flu. Items on sale include pineapples, $2.99 each.

The email included a “fact” box stating that pineapples are an excellent source of vitamin C, which helps support a healthy immune system “giving you a fighting chance from getting the flu.”

Also on sale are Florida’s Natural Premium Orange Juice, 2 for $6, 59 fluid ounces; and Stonyfield’s Oikos Greek Yogurt, 4 for $5. “Studies show that eating a daily cup of lo-fat yogurt can reduce your susceptibility to colds by 25%,” a “fact” box read.

The sale runs through Jan. 24.

The email also promoted a BOGO sale the chain’s “Live Better” private-label vitamins and supplements, and contained a link to a flu prevention guide.
